Handover: Greenhouse controller — sensor drift

New folks, read this first. The Vinecroft controller's humidity probes in bays 3–5 drift upward roughly 2% per week; the auto-calibration job partially compensates but overshoots after firmware 2.4. Workaround: manual recalibration every Monday, logged in the Mossdeck sheet. Root cause suspected in the ADC temperature compensation curve; fix is half-written on the drift-comp branch. Do not merge it without review. All drift questions go to the engineer named below.

signatory, yahog-badug: Quenix Ulaael

## Artifact Signing — SDK Parity Notes (Weekly Sync)

Kestrel SDK for Android reached parity with the Swift client this sprint: offline queueing, batched telemetry, and retry semantics now match. Both SDKs ship as signed artifacts from the same pipeline. Remaining gap: background sync throttling, targeted next sprint. Verify both release bundles before tagging. Both artifacts validate against the shared signing key below.

signing key of kawig-fafog = bky19_6Fypv1qws7J8qJtaYjX

Runbook: account recovery for the Mossgate cache tier. A bloom filter sits in front of the key-value store to skip lookups for absent keys; after restoring an account, rebuild the filter or stale negatives will persist. Rebuilds take roughly four minutes. The rebuild tool requires elevated access, granted by entering the recovery passphrase shown directly below.

unlock words, fahof-tawif: fenwyn-istath